Co je Ruby.exe a jak opravit jeho vysoké využití CPU

How to effectively deal with bots on your site? The best protection against click fraud.

Snižte prioritu souboru ruby.exe pomocí Správce úloh

  • Ruby.exe je spustitelný soubor pro spouštění programů Ruby v operačních systémech Windows.
  • Můžete zaznamenat vysoké využití procesoru kvůli intenzivnímu výpočtu, nedostatku příkazů spánku ve skriptu Ruby.
  • Problém lze vyřešit úpravou priority pro proces ruby.exe.
ruby exe

XINSTALUJTE KLIKNUTÍM NA STAŽENÍ SOUBORU

K vyřešení problémů se systémem Windows PC budete potřebovat speciální nástrojFortect je nástroj, který nejen vyčistí váš počítač, ale má úložiště s několika miliony systémových souborů Windows uložených v jejich původní verzi. Když váš počítač narazí na problém, Fortect jej opraví za vás tím, že nahradí špatné soubory novými verzemi. Chcete-li vyřešit aktuální problém s počítačem, musíte provést následující kroky:
  1. Stáhněte si Fortect a nainstalujte jej na vašem PC.
  2. Spusťte proces skenování nástroje hledat poškozené soubory, které jsou zdrojem vašeho problému.
  3. Klikněte pravým tlačítkem na Spusťte opravu takže nástroj mohl spustit opravný algoritmus.
  • Fortect byl stažen uživatelem 0 čtenáři tento měsíc.
instagram story viewer

Mnoho uživatelů systému Windows si stěžuje na vysoké využití procesoru procesem ruby.exe, což způsobuje problémy s počítačem. Spustitelný soubor může spotřebovat více systémových prostředků z mnoha důvodů.

Tato příručka však bude diskutovat o příčinách a způsobech řešení problému. Také by vás mohl zajímat náš článek o tom, jak to opravit services.exe vysoké využití procesoru na počítačích se systémem Windows.

K čemu se používá ruby.exe?

Ruby.exe je spustitelný soubor spojený s programovacím jazykem Ruby. Ruby je interpretovaný programovací jazyk na vysoké úrovni známý svou jednoduchostí a produktivitou.

Zde jsou hlavní funkce ruby.exe:

  • Ruby.exe interpretuje a spouští skripty Ruby napsané v programovacím jazyce Ruby.
  • Interpret Ruby spravuje alokaci paměti a dealokaci během provádění skriptu.
  • Načítá a interpretuje rozsáhlý ekosystém knihoven a drahokamů, které rozšiřují jeho funkčnost a umožňují vašim skriptům Ruby využívat jejich předdefinované funkce, třídy a vlastnosti.
  • Zachycuje a zpracovává chyby, ke kterým dochází při provádění skriptu Ruby.
  • Poskytuje rozhraní pro skripty Ruby pro interakci se základním OS a jeho prostředky.

Proč způsobuje ruby.exe vysoké využití procesoru?

Zde je několik potenciálních faktorů, které mohou způsobit vysoké využití procesoru ruby.exe:

  • Intenzivní výpočet skriptu Ruby kvůli velkým a složitým datům vede k vysokému využití procesoru.
  • K tomuto problému přispívá více vláken a procesů na spawnu skriptu Ruby.
  • Nedostatek omezení nebo příkazů spánku ve vašem skriptu Ruby spotřebovává zdroje CPU.
  • Rušení od jiných programů nebo procesů bojujících o stejné zdroje počítače.
  • Nekonečná smyčka nebo špatně optimalizovaný kód mohou způsobit, že tento proces spotřebovává velké zdroje CPU.

Bez ohledu na to vás provedeme několika kroky k vyřešení problému.

Jak mohu opravit vysoké využití procesoru ruby.exe?

Než budete pokračovat v jakýchkoli pokročilých opravách, proveďte následující předběžné kontroly:

  • Restartujte počítač a aplikaci Ruby Interpreter, abyste vyřešili dočasné problémy způsobující problém.
  • Zkontrolujte svůj skript Ruby, optimalizujte datové struktury a minimalizujte nadbytečné výpočty.
  • Omezte nebo zaveďte zpoždění, pokud váš skript provádí opakující se úkoly nebo obsahuje těsné smyčky.
  • Překompilování Ruby může omezit CPU procesu.
  • Aktualizujte Ruby a ujistěte se, že používáte nejnovější stabilní verzi.

Pokud stále nemůžete obejít vysoké využití procesoru ruby.exe, vyzkoušejte níže uvedená řešení:

1. Změňte prioritu procesu ruby.exe

  1. Klepněte pravým tlačítkem myši na Start tlačítko a vyberte Správce úloh z nabídky.
  2. Přejít na Podrobnosti nebo procesy tab. Lokalizovat ruby.exe ze seznamu běžících procesů ve vašem systému.
  3. Klikněte na něj pravým tlačítkem myši a najeďte na něj Nastavte prioritu v kontextové nabídce a poté klepněte na Normální nebo Nízká.

Vyšší úroveň priority může spotřebovat více prostředků CPU, což může mít dopad na výkon dalších procesů ve vašem systému. Takže výběr úrovně priority Normální/Nízká umožňuje, aby proces ruby.exe běžel hladce bez použití přebytečných zdrojů.

2. Ukončit úlohu pro ruby.exe

  1. Klepněte pravým tlačítkem myši na Start tlačítko a vyberte Správce úloh z nabídky.
  2. Přejít na Procesy nebo Podrobnosti tab. Vybrat ruby.exe ze seznamu na něj klikněte pravým tlačítkem a poté klikněte Ukončit úlohu z kontextové nabídky.
  3. Klepnutím na tlačítko OK potvrďte, že chcete ukončit úlohu programu.
  4. Restartujte počítač.

Výše uvedené kroky zastaví proces ruby.exe na vašem počítači. V důsledku toho může zabránit spuštění aplikace Ruby Interpreter.

Přečtěte si více o tomto tématu
  • Co je Wmpnscfg.exe a je bezpečné jej odstranit?
  • Co je Regsvcs.exe a měli byste jej odinstalovat?
  • Co je Verclsid.exe a měli byste jej odstranit?

Přečtěte si náš článek o tom, co dělat, pokud Správce úloh se otevírá nebo reaguje pomalu na vašem PC.

Nakonec se můžete podívat na náš článek o exe soubory, které se samy odstraňují v systému Windows 11 a způsoby, jak problém vyřešit.

Stále dochází k problémům?

SPONZOROVÁNO

Pokud výše uvedené návrhy váš problém nevyřešily, váš počítač může zaznamenat závažnější potíže se systémem Windows. Doporučujeme zvolit řešení typu „vše v jednom“. Fortect efektivně řešit problémy. Po instalaci stačí kliknout na Zobrazit a opravit a poté stiskněte Spusťte opravu.

Teachs.ru
Icon Icon Icon Co je SwUSB.exe a jak opravit jeho chyby

Icon Icon Icon Co je SwUSB.exe a jak opravit jeho chybySystémové Soubory

Pokud narazíte na chyby, ukončete úlohu pro soubor ve Správci úlohSwUSB.exe je spustitelný soubor pro proces Switch USB2.0/USB3.0 pro WinXP od společnosti Realtek.Zda je bezpečný, můžete ověřit kon...

Přečtěte si více
Co je Ruby.exe a jak opravit jeho vysoké využití CPU

Co je Ruby.exe a jak opravit jeho vysoké využití CPUSystémové SouboryExe Soubor

Snižte prioritu souboru ruby.exe pomocí Správce úlohRuby.exe je spustitelný soubor pro spouštění programů Ruby v operačních systémech Windows.Můžete zaznamenat vysoké využití procesoru kvůli intenz...

Přečtěte si více
Co je Mssecsvc.exe a jak jej odstranit

Co je Mssecsvc.exe a jak jej odstranitSystémové Soubory

Ukončete úlohu pro soubor ve Správci úloh a odstraňte jejMssecsvc.exe je obvykle skrytý malware WannaCry, takže by měl být odstraněn.Odstranění mssecsvc.exe z umístění souboru zastaví jakoukoli ško...

Přečtěte si více
ig stories viewer